Transaction 2ef31af5e3886a45bd669613763c961ff3faa74839caca6ef5b756bbb1885b50

2 Input
1 Outputs
  • 2ef31af5e3886a45bd669613763c961ff3faa74839caca6ef5b756bbb1885b50:0
  • value  1392560
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G